In Memory of A Stray

One of the most heartbreaking things a rescuer comes across is a dog that you are too late to save. I met one such dog two days after my beloved Gonzo died in my arms. Still grieving for my dog, I happened upon a starving, sick shepherd mix in the middle of the road. I had seen him several times and knew that he didn’t have a home. I could tell he had been hit at least once recently as his neck was covered with dried blood. He had fear in his eyes and his body was tired and full of pain. He would just lay in the middle of the road when a car would come, looking like he hoped to be run over for the final time.

I called my husband who helped me get him in the truck and rushed him to my vet, who confirmed my worst fears…he was too far gone to save. I was so heartbroken, I wrote a poem for him to express my sadness. This poem is dedicated to that poor dog and to every dog that has been discarded or abandoned.

In Memory of A Stray

I came upon a dog today,

He had no one, for he was just a stray.

With no direction he did roam,

Unloved and unwanted, he had no home.

Visibly hurting, sick and afraid,

Nowhere to go, so in the road he laid.

Hungry and thirsty, starvation was near,

While others passed, I couldn’t leave him here.

His mind filled with fear, his body with pain,

My heart broke for him, alone in the rain.

With help I was able to load him in my truck,

This poor, wretched creature who was down on his luck.

He seemed to enjoy those last few miles,

With the wind in his face, I believe there were smiles.

He was too weak, too hurt, too sick to be saved,

At least I could give him relief that he craved.

It didn’t take long before peace he found,

As my tears fell silently too the ground.

Here on Earth, he never felt love,

Surely he will find it up above.

I came upon a dog today,

He’s free at Rainbow Bridge, this precious stray.
